Product Description
Part quiltmaking workbook, part business guide, Art Quilt Workbook shows how to take quilting in a creative new direction through art--then sell the quilts at craft fairs and other venues. Lessons and homework teach the basics of good design with simple step-by-step exercises, then encourage the reader to add personal touches with fabric collage, thread painting, innovative piecing, and photo imagery. A bonus guide to exhibiting and selling quilts reveals how to join arts and crafts exhibits and how to market handmade quilts. Small Book, Deep Well January 9, 2008 17 out of 17 found this review helpful
I have been an art quilter for almost 10 years. I've done large ones, complicated ones, teeny ones, played with thread, beads, fusibles. I still have plenty to learn.
This book has plenty of ideas, yet is not overwhelming in the least. The majority of examples and the exercises are 9 x 12", a manageable size for anyone. The book opens with a brief description of design principles. Yes, I know, entire books have been written on this subject. Yet, for this book, it is enough. You are encouraged to have fun and play. The authors are like friends who are with you when you are quilting.
Each chapter has references at the end, consisting of collage and fiber artists who employ the techniques mentioned, books to read, famous artists to study and inspirational exercises. I feel the authors did not write this book to show how talented they are or how superior they are. They want to share the fun of art quilting.
Some quilting books I read intimidate me. This book does not. It inspires me to be creative. If I take a five-minute break in my studio, I find myself looking at this book almost every time.
